A friend was doing his second SWA interview several years back. Over half the group that day were also second interviews, with several third interviews, and even one 4th interview. All had the 737 type already (required at the time) prior to their first interviews mostly on their own time and own dime. Despite HR folks telling them how its their interview to lose, the pass rate that day was around a quarter.

One "retest in 6 months" is nothing compared to the history of the industry. That doesn't mean anyone is "tip of the spear" just that a company has a test they expect you to figure out whats on it and study for it so they can measure one's motivation. Sure some can roll out of bed in the morning after a bender and ace it. Most will need to study specifically for it though.

Look at the company "gouge" for the old test screening; it was tens of thousands of pages of recommended "study material" basically encapsulating the entirety of pilot knowledge. Its like your spouse saying "if I have to tell you then nevermind".

Don't take it personally, just dig in and try again in 6 months.
